Sunnybrae Road on Shuswap Lake partially reopening after landslide last weekend

Image Credit: Shutterstock

VERNON - Sunnybrae Road is reopening to limited traffic today, May 13.

The road will be opened to single lane traffic during daylight hours today, May 13 with openings scheduled at 12 p.m., 3 p.m. and 6 p.m. to clear any waiting traffic, according to the Columbia Shuswap Regional District.

Traffic will not be allowed between 6:15 p.m. today and 6 a.m. tomorrow, Sunday, May 14. Tomorrow openings will be at 6 a.m., 9 a.m., 12 p.m., 3 p.m. and 6 p.m.

The road will be reassessed after this weekend to determine future opening hours. People should expect delays.

The road was closed due to a landslide last week which appears to have claimed the life of one man.
